Paul Helmke Heading to the IU School of Public & Environmental Affairs

By Scott Sarvay

Paul Helmke


Indiana (www.incnow.tv) – Former Fort Wayne Mayor Paul Helmke, who had headed the Brady anti-gun-violence campaign, is headed to the IU School of Public & Environmental Affairs in Bloomington starting in January.

Helmke will teach and also direct the new Civic Leaders Living-Learning Center. That facility in Briscoe Residence Center opens in fall 2013 and will be home to first-year students from across the IU campus who share an interest in government, economics, politics, policy and related subjects.

Helmke isn’t new to the campus of IU he attended IU as an undergraduate and served as president of the student government in 1969-70.
